REMARKS:

Output relay #1

N.O. output for fail-secure lock.

N.C. output for fail-safe lock.

LEDs:

Each LED requires a 1.5K-Ohm

series resistor for 24V operation.

Note:

• Connect a 1N4004 diode as close as possible to and in parallel with the DC-

powered electromagnetic or electric lock. This absorbs possible electromagnetic
interference to prevent operation of the lock from damaging the keypad. A 1N4004
is not required for AC-powered locks.

• Connect the ground (-) terminal of the keypad to earth to prevent electrostatic

discharge from damaging the keypad.

• The connection of relay output #1 disable to output #3 as shown above is optional.

When so wired, output #3 is the inhibit control. To use, program output #3 for shunt
on/off operation. When output #3 is ON, relay output #1 will not work. For example,
this can be used to prevent users from entering the protected premises during the
evening or weekend. See programming option 61.

• As wired, the green LED lights while relay output #1 is activated to activate the

lock.

• As wired, the red LED lights to show that relay output #1 is disabled by the

activation of output #3.

• Tape all unused wires to prevent short circuits.

WARNING:

• If the inhibit control is used, all personnel must exit the protected premises before

output #3 is activated. Otherwise, personnel in the protected premises will not be
able to exit until output #3 is turned OFF.

• The user code for output #3 in this case should be given only to personnel

authorized to enter the premises any time. It should not be given to other users.

DOOR SENSING

Required for:

• Door Auto Relock
• Door Forced-open Alarm
• Door Propped-up Alarm
• Mantrap (Interlock) Control

The Key Active Output will switch to ground (-
) for 10 seconds whenever a key is touched.
Use to turn ON an LED and/or a small buzzer
to notify a guard, or to energize a relay to
switch ON lights or CCTV camera.
Only one connection option is recommended.
Make sure the current does not exceed the
maximum rating of 100mA.
An external power supply and isolation relay
are necessary to drive high power devices
such as lights or CCTV cameras.
